想象一下,拥有一个随时待命的个人AI助手,它体积小巧,部署简单,却能帮你处理各种问题,甚至还能接入你的,在社交软件里为你服务。这听起来是不是很酷?今天要介绍的nanobot,正是这样一个“小而美”的选择。
nanobot是一款灵感来源于OpenClaw的超轻量级人工智能助手。它最大的魅力在于“精简”——核心功能仅由大约4000行代码实现。相比之下,一些功能相近的大型AI助手项目代码量可能高达数十万行。这意味着nanobot的部署更快,资源占用更少,对新手也更为友好。
这个镜像已经为你准备好了所有环境:它内置了通过vllm高效部署的Qwen3-4B-Instruct-2507模型,这是一个在中文理解和指令跟随方面表现出色的开源模型。交互界面则采用了直观的Chainlit,让你能像聊天一样与AI互动。更棒的是,它还预留了扩展接口,让你可以轻松地将这个AI助手变成聊天机器人。
无论你是想体验AI对话,还是希望有一个能集成到日常通讯工具中的智能帮手,这篇教程都将手把手带你完成从零到一的整个过程。我们不需要复杂的理论,只关注最实际的部署、配置和使用步骤。
2.1 确认模型服务已就绪
当你启动这个镜像后,第一件事就是确认核心的模型服务是否已经成功运行。这就像启动一台新电脑,我们要先看看系统是否正常加载。
打开你的WebShell(通常是一个在浏览器中运行的终端界面),输入以下命令来查看部署日志:
这条命令会显示模型加载和服务的启动过程。如果一切顺利,你应该能看到类似“模型加载完成”、“服务启动成功”或“vLLM引擎初始化完毕”这样的关键信息。这表示Qwen3-4B模型已经准备就绪,正在等待你的指令。
如果日志显示有错误,别担心,错误信息通常会明确指出问题所在,比如显存不足或依赖包缺失,方便你进行针对性的排查。
2.2 开启Chainlit聊天窗口
模型服务在后台运行起来后,我们还需要一个“前台”来和它对话。这就是Chainlit的作用——它提供了一个美观的网页聊天界面。
启动Chainlit非常简单。在WebShell中,通常只需要运行一条命令:
GPT plus 代充 只需 145
或者,如果镜像提供了更便捷的启动方式,你也可以尝试:
执行命令后,终端会输出一个本地网络地址,通常是 或 。将这个地址复制到你的浏览器地址栏并打开,一个清爽的聊天界面就会呈现在你面前。现在,你的个人AI助手已经“上线”了。
3.1 你的第一次对话
面对空白的聊天框,你可以从最简单的问候开始。试着输入:
GPT plus 代充 只需 145
nanobot会基于其内部的Qwen3-4B模型生成回复,向你介绍它作为一个AI助手的基本能力和设计初衷。你可以继续追问,比如:
- 今天天气如何?(它会尝试推理或告知你它无法获取实时信息)
- 你能帮我做什么?
- 讲一个简短的笑话。
通过这些基础对话,你可以快速感受模型的对话流畅度和中文理解能力。Qwen3-4B模型在同类尺寸的模型中,对于中文语境和指令的把握是比较出色的。
3.2 尝试一些实用指令
nanobot不仅仅能聊天,它被设计成具有一定的“代理”能力,可以尝试执行一些简单的系统指令来协助你。让我们来试一个文档中提到的例子。
在Chainlit的输入框中,键入:
发送后,nanobot会识别出这是一个查看硬件信息的请求。它会尝试调用相关指令,并将执行后返回的信息整理成更易读的格式呈现给你。你可能会看到包括GPU型号、显存使用量、温度等在内的详细信息。
这个例子展示了nanobot如何作为你和系统之间的一个智能中介。你可以举一反三,尝试其他类似的查询,比如:
- 查看当前目录下有哪些文件。
- 当前系统的内存使用情况如何?
- 帮我计算一下 12345 乘以 6789 的结果。
如果你希望这个AI助手能更深入地融入你的数字生活,比如在上随时应答,那么接下来的配置就是为你准备的。这将把nanobot从一个网页工具,变成你社交网络里的一个智能伙伴。
4.1 准备工作:获取机器人凭证
要让nanobot连接,你需要先在开放平台创建一个机器人应用,以获取合法的接入凭证。
- 访问与注册:打开 开放平台官网,使用你的账号登录。如果你是新开发者,需要先完成个人或企业开发者资质的注册,这个过程通常需要手机验证。
- 创建机器人应用:在开发者后台,找到“创建应用”的按钮,选择应用类型为“机器人”。你需要为你的机器人起一个名字,并填写简单的描述,这些信息会展示给未来的用户。
- 获取关键密钥:创建成功后,进入该应用的“开发管理”页面。在这里,你会找到两个至关重要的信息:AppID 和 AppSecret。请妥善保存它们,这相当于你机器人的账号和密码,是后续配置的核心。
4.2 配置nanobot连接通道
拿到凭证后,我们需要告诉nanobot如何连接。这通过修改一个配置文件来完成。
在WebShell中,使用vim编辑器打开nanobot的配置文件:
GPT plus 代充 只需 145
在这个配置文件中,找到与 (通道)相关的部分。你需要添加或修改关于的配置块,使其看起来像下面这样:
请务必将 和 替换成你从开放平台实际获取的AppID和AppSecret。
配置项说明:
- :表示启用机器人通道。
- :这是一个号码列表,用于指定哪些或群可以触发机器人。如果保持为空数组 ,则默认允许所有来源(根据平台规则)。你也可以填入特定的号,如 来进行限制。
4.3 启动网关服务
配置保存后,nanobot需要一个专门的“网关”服务来维持与服务器的长连接和消息转发。
在WebShell中运行:
GPT plus 代充 只需 145
如果启动成功,你将看到终端输出“网关服务启动成功”等字样,并显示监听的端口号(如8080)。这个服务会一直在后台运行,处理来自的消息。
4.4 在上与你助手对话
现在,激动人心的时刻到了。打开你的手机或电脑,找到你刚刚在开放平台创建的机器人账号(它是一个特殊的号),或者将机器人拉入一个。
在私聊窗口或群聊中,你可以通过“@机器人”或直接发送消息的方式(取决于你的机器人设置)来提问。例如:
你会发现,nanobot会像在Chainlit网页里一样,在中给你带来智能回复。至此,你已经拥有了一个跨平台的个人AI助手。
回顾一下,我们完成了从启动镜像、验证服务、通过网页与AI对话,到最终将其配置为机器人的全过程。nanobot以其极简的设计(约4000行代码)和开箱即用的体验,大大降低了个人拥有一个功能型AI助手的门槛。
这个基于Qwen3-4B模型的助手,在中文对话和任务执行上提供了可靠的体验。Chainlit提供了友好的调试和交互界面,而机器人扩展则让它变得无处不在。
核心收获:
- 极简部署:无需复杂环境配置,镜像已集成模型和界面。
- 双模交互:既可通过Web页面(Chainlit)深度交互,也可通过便捷使用。
- 扩展性强:通过修改配置文件,即可启用或配置不同功能通道。
- 成本低廉:轻量级设计意味着对硬件资源要求更低,更适合个人部署。
下一步你可以尝试:
- 探索中的其他配置项,比如调整模型生成回复的“创造力”(temperature参数)。
- 思考如何将nanobot与其他工具结合,比如让它处理特定文件、管理简单任务等。
- 关注项目的更新,看看是否有新的功能或模型加入。
希望这个教程能帮助你顺利开启与个人AI助手相伴的旅程。如果在配置过程中遇到任何问题,可以参考镜像文档或通过社区寻求帮助。技术探索的路上,乐趣无穷。
获取更多AI镜像
想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容,请联系我们,一经查实,本站将立刻删除。
如需转载请保留出处:https://51itzy.com/kjqy/235107.html